SenseTime Group Inc. plunged its most in more than a year after its co-founder’s death spooked investors already grappling with the fallout from slowing growth and US sanctions.
The Chinese AI firm slid as much as 18% in Hong Kong before recouping some of those losses to finish Monday 11% lower.
